Date: 04-13-2022

Case Style:

State of Missouri v. Robert Pommert

Case Number: 18NW-CR-01744-02

Judge: Kevin Selby

Court: Circuit Court, McDonald County, Missouri

Plaintiff's Attorney: Newton County Prosecuting Attorney's Office

Defendant's Attorney: Jared Stilley

Description: Pineville, Missouri criminal defense lawyer represented Defendant charged with first-degree statutory sodomy.

Robert Pommert was charged with first-degree statutory rape of a 3-year-old child.

RSMo 566.067. Child molestation, first degree, penalties. — 1. A person commits the offense of child molestation in the first degree if he or she subjects another person who is less than fourteen years of age to sexual contact and the offense is an aggravated sexual offense.

  2. The offense of child molestation in the first degree is a class A felony and, if the victim is a child less than twelve years of age, the person shall serve his or her term of imprisonment without eligibility for probation, parole, or conditional release.

Outcome: Defendant was not found guilty by a jury in one hour.

Plaintiff's Experts: Stacey Shanks, forensic interviewer

Defendant's Experts: Dr. Gabriel Cline, psychiatrist
